How To Clean Moen Magnetix Shower Head.

If your Moen Magnetix shower head becomes clogged with mineral deposits, don’t worry! The good news is that it’s easy to clean and maintain.

  • Simply remove the shower head from its mount and soak it in a vinegar solution for 30 minutes.
  • After soaking, use a toothbrush to scrub away any stubborn deposits.
  • Rinse the shower head thoroughly with water and reattach it to the shower arm.

That’s it! With just a little care, your Moen Magnetix shower head will give you years of reliable performance.

Moen Magnetix Shower Head Leaking

If your Moen Magnetix shower head starts to leak, it’s likely because the O-ring inside the shower head is damaged or missing.

  • Remove the shower head from its mount and inspect the O-ring to fix the problem. If it’s damaged, replace it with a new one of the same size.
  • If the O-ring is missing, purchase a new one from your local hardware store.
  • Installing the new O-ring is a breeze – simply screw the shower head back onto the arm, and you’re good to go!

With just a little maintenance, your Moen Magnetix shower head will give you years of trouble-free performance.

How Often Should I Clean My Moen Magnetix Shower Head?

It’s a good idea to clean your Moen Magnetix shower head every few months to keep it looking and working its best. Simply unscrew the shower head from its mount and soak it in a solution of vinegar and water for 30 minutes. Then, use a soft brush to remove any build-up on the shower head. Finally, rinse it well and screw it back onto the shower arm.
